iOS UZER APP SCORE: HANDOFF

27 Jan

4 out of 5

Infinity Apps + IdeaSwarm (www.handoffapp.com)
$1.99 (Universal)  iTunes Link

DESCRIPTION
Instantly push content from your browser to your iOS device.  Pushed content is viewed in device’s in-app browser by default.

YAYS
Easy to install bookmarklets for IE, Safari, Firefox and Chrome.
Can select to push content to either iPhone or iPad.
Content opens as you saw it on your desktop.
One click to open in Safari & numerous export & send-to options.

NAYS
The Handoff process from the desktop browser takes 2 clicks.
Google Map Handoffs originally launch the browser based maps.  You can however press an export button to open in the native Maps app.

ELEGANCE VS UTILITY
The UI is simple with a Reeder-esq style; including pull to refresh.  Simplicity is key here, as the prominent interface of this app is a chronological list of the content you’ve pushed.

iOS UZER APP SCORE: Screens for iOS

24 Jan

4 out of 5

EDOVIA (www.edovia.com)
$19.99 (Universal)  iTunes Link

DESCRIPTION
Easy to setup remote access to your Windows, OS X or Linux computer.

YAYS
No need to configure your router in setting up VNC server.
Intuitive gestures and zooming make working on a small screen more usable.
Very reliable & speedy connection, even over 3G.

NAYS
Nearly 20 dollars.  A bit cheaper than other solutions, but still pricey.
Top & bottom toolbars take up too much real estate on iPhone version.

ELEGANCE VS UTILITY
Well thought out UI with a high range of utility for remote access control freaks.
